AURORA I sat on the edge of my bed in this huge room that still felt like a hotel, phone in my hand, staring at Aunt Lila’s number like it was gonna call itself. My thumb lingered above the call button for five minutes. I felt nauseous. Guilty nauseous. At last I pushed it. It kept ringing and ringing. Ringing even longer then went straight to voicemail. I ended the call fast before she could even complete her sentence. I didn't want to listen. Tears welled up in my eyes but I forced them away with a strong blink. It was all my responsibility. The agreement collapsed. Aunt Lila risked herself for me at the manor, ending up with only problems because of it. All because I couldn’t stay silent or behave calmly with Eleanor.
